文章开头:
配置PHP开发环境,推荐使用XAMPP、WAMP、MAMP等集成环境软件。它们具有全面的功能、简便的操作、跨平台的优势,能够提供一个统一的、完整的PHP开发环境,包含了Apache、MySQL、PHP等重要组件,可以快速搭建起开发环境。
这里特别对XAMPP进行详细介绍。XAMPP是一个功能强大的部署环境,提供了Apache服务器、MySQL数据库、PHP和Perl语言支持。它特别适用于需要在本地环境进行开发和测试的开发者。另外,XAMPP提供的跨平台特性使得在不同的操作系统之间如Windows、Linux、MacOS等搭建开发环境变得相对容易。
一、XAMPP开发环境配置
1. 安装XAMPP
首先,需要在官方网站下载安装文件,根据自己的操作系统选择相应的版本进行下载。下载完成后,双击安装文件,按照提示步骤进行安装。在安装过程中可以自行选择需要安装的组件,一般默认全选即可。
2. 使用XAMPP
安装成功后,可以通过XAMPP控制面板启动或关闭Apache、MySQL等服务。在安装目录下可以找到htdocs文件夹,这是Apache的网站根目录,PHP程序可以放在这里进行运行。
二、WAMP开发环境配置
1. 安装WAMP
同样,需要在官方网站下载安装文件。下载完成后,双击安装文件,按照提示步骤进行安装。
2. 使用WAMP
安装成功后,在系统托盘中可以找到WAMP的图标,可以通过它来启动或关闭Apache、MySQL等服务。在安装目录下可以找到www文件夹,这是Apache的网站根目录,PHP程序可以放在这里进行运行。
三、MAMP开发环境配置
1. 安装MAMP
同样,需要在官方网站下载安装文件。下载完成后,双击安装文件,按照提示步骤进行安装。
2. 使用MAMP
安装成功后,在系统托盘中可以找到MAMP的图标,可以通过它来启动或关闭Apache、MySQL等服务。在安装目录下可以找到htdocs文件夹,这是Apache的网站根目录,PHP程序可以放在这里进行运行。
除了这些集成环境,你还可以选择手动配置Apache、MySQL、PHP等组件,而不过程较为复杂,通常推荐使用集成环境软件进行配置。
这些工具的核心优势在于它们统一、全面,可以为开发者提供一站式、无缝的开发体验。只需几个简单的步骤,即可建立起强大的PHP开发环境。
相关问答FAQs:
如何在Windows系统上配置PHP开发环境?
在Windows系统上配置PHP开发环境通常需要安装一个集成的开发环境,比如XAMPP或者WampServer。这些工具会同时安装Apache服务器、MySQL数据库和PHP解释器,让你可以一键启动整个开发环境。安装完成后,你可以在本地服务器上运行和调试PHP代码。
有没有推荐的编辑器用于PHP开发?
有很多编辑器适合PHP开发,比如Visual Studio Code、Sublime Text、PHPStorm等。这些编辑器支持语法高亮、代码自动完成,一些还支持调试工具和Git集成,可以大大提高开发效率。选择一个适合自己习惯的编辑器,会让PHP开发更加顺畅。
如何调试PHP代码以及排查错误?
调试PHP代码是开发过程中非常重要的一部分。你可以使用Xdebug等工具在代码中设置断点,逐步执行代码来跟踪程序运行过程。如果遇到错误,可以查看PHP错误日志来获取错误信息、行号以及上下文,帮助定位问题所在。另外,利用var_dump()函数或者Xdebug的变量查看功能来输出变量值,也有助于排查错误。